Synpolydactyly is a joint presentation of syndactyly (fusion of digits) and polydactyly (production of supernumerary digits). This is often a result of a mutation in the HOX D13 gene.
Types
| OMIM | Name | Gene |
|---|---|---|
| 186000 | SPD1 | HOXD13 |
| 608180 | SPD2 | FBLN1 |
| 610234 | SPD3 | ? at 14q11.2-q12 |
